Ultrastrong coupling in the near field of complementary split-ring resonators

The ultrastrong light-matter interaction regime was investigated in metallic and superconducting complementary split-ring resonators coupled to the cyclotron transition of two-dimensional electron gases. The subwavelength light confinement and the large optical dipole moment of the cyclotron transition yield record high normalized coupling rates of up to Omega(R)/omega(c) = 0.87. We observed a blue-shift of both polaritons due to the diamagnetic term of the interaction Hamiltonian.
